It was no doubt that Salman Khan’s Tubelight was the most anticipated film of 2017 prior to its release. The film set in the 1962 Indo Chinese was an adaptation of ‘Little Boy.’ The film was total blunder at the box office and was declared as one of the worst movies of 2017.

During the promotional event of his upcoming film ‘Notebook’, Salman had stated that he didn’t want the film to release on eid but the makers of the film had locked the date of the film for the festival. In spite of repeated attempts from Salman to push the release date, there was a heated tension that Salman’ s movie should hit screens on eid.

Salman had further added that Tubelight was a film that is not meant to be a festival release and it was a typical masala film which people would like to watch on a festive date. Tubelight was a film that should not have been released on any festival but a nice Friday, so the release of Tubelight was wrong. Salman felt he should have put his foot down for the release of the as he wanted to see his fans happy and nit come out of the theater disappointed.  Salman will next be seen in Ali Abbas Zafar’s Bharat opposite Katrina Kaif.
